Precisely what is an Overhand Provide?
An overhand provide is a way the place the server tosses the ball above shoulder peak and strikes it by having an open up hand to send it above The web. Not like an underhand serve, which depends extra on control and accuracy, an overhand provide can deliver ability, pace, and in some cases unpredictable movement. This makes it tougher for your opposing group to receive, supplying your staff an advantage.
There's two key different types of overhand serves: the topspin serve as well as the float provide. The topspin serve produces ahead spin, leading to the ball to dip speedily. The float serve, on the other hand, moves unpredictably in the air as a consequence of nominal spin, rendering it challenging for receivers to forecast exactly where it'll land.
Action-by-Stage: How you can Accomplish an Overhand Provide
one. Get into Placement
Get started by standing powering the tip line with the court, going through forward with the toes shoulder-width aside. When you are ideal-handed, put your still left foot a bit in front of your right. Reverse this when you are still left-handed.
2. Maintain and Toss the Ball
Hold the ball within your non-dominant hand out before you at about shoulder height. Toss it straight up—about twelve to 18 inches previously mentioned your head—and just a bit forward. The toss should be consistent and managed, because it's important to creating a successful provide.
three. Swing Your Serving Arm
While you toss mmlive the ball, deliver your dominant hand again powering your head together with your elbow bent, just like how you'd probably toss a ball. Swing your arm forward in one clean motion.
4. Make Get in touch with
Strike the ball by having an open up palm at the highest position of your toss. For the topspin provide, snap your wrist when you make Make contact with. For your float provide, strike the ball firmly having a stiff wrist to scale back spin.
5. Observe Through
Right after building contact, adhere to by means of with the arm during the way within your concentrate on. Your body ought to Normally shift forward as part of the motion. Ensure never to cross the serving line right until following the ball is strike.
